Output ec2c120a3f6de2a87779d7155d75f72c2d64a56b50dd73a677c48d5cdaab89a1:9

value
183755797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2fb4e7f8b4c9b404c57c26b87d856f086c06326 OP_EQUAL
address
3J1PFnEA12cpX8fgXjpfdwdmMSTKsEf2Ak
transaction
ec2c120a3f6de2a87779d7155d75f72c2d64a56b50dd73a677c48d5cdaab89a1
spent
true